“Step up and ask….”
I remind all members that your club needs your assistance on occasion when we host dances and other club events. It is fine to just pay your $12 annual membership to reduce your cost at classes and dances – but if we all wish to keep Rocky Rockers alive and well, please be prepared to offer a little of your valuable time to assist in the running of events. Small tasks can include a half hour manning the bar, assisting at the door or with the preparation of supper and cleaning up after an event. My attitude as acting President of Rocky Rockers is of an egalitarian democratic and participatory approach regarding this social dance club. This means I believe that
- The elected management committee administers the club and coordinates the organising of
events
- All members have an equal and unrestricted say in club matters
- All members should be prepared to avail themselves and assist at club events
This is not ‘my’ social R&R dance club – it is yours. You as members keep the club alive and prospering. Please just ‘step up and ask’ wherever possible if you can help out at an event. I hope that together we can all enhance the enjoyment of our social dancing and nurture the Rocky Rockers club. Regards Gill Kerr
